Output faa14e2c452bba6e4082133af345e22c104e62544e6a31ad0e8756c0ed4479e0:0

value
17567595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6c8421ac1543fecf3ce2f13105143f2fceffa0b OP_EQUAL
address
3QBt3vGGFd8F46pZRAgS8wPV3KTceNNobn
transaction
faa14e2c452bba6e4082133af345e22c104e62544e6a31ad0e8756c0ed4479e0
spent
true